Understanding Instagram's Algorithm Revolution
Instagram's algorithm in 2024 is not a single algorithm but rather a collection of algorithms, classifiers, and processes that work together to determine what content appears in each part of the app. The platform uses machine learning and artificial intelligence to analyze user behavior patterns and deliver personalized content experiences.

The Algorithm Ranking Factors That Matter Most
Instagram's algorithm evaluates content based on several key factors. Understanding these factors is essential for creating content that performs well:
1. Relationship Signals
Instagram prioritizes content from accounts that users have strong relationships with. This includes:
- Direct interactions: Comments, DMs, and profile visits
- Mutual connections: Shared followers and tagged photos
- Search history: Accounts frequently searched for
- Contact syncing: Phone contacts and Facebook friends
2. Interest Indicators
The algorithm analyzes what type of content users engage with most:
- Topic preferences: Subjects you regularly engage with
- Account categories: Types of accounts you follow
- Hashtag interactions: Tags you click and follow
- Content format: Preference for photos, videos, or carousels
3. Timeliness and Recency
While not as critical as relationship and interest signals, timing still matters:
- Post freshness: Newer posts generally get priority
- Peak activity times: When your audience is most active
- Time zone relevance: Content shown at appropriate local times

The Golden Hour Strategy
The first hour after posting is crucial for algorithm success. Instagram measures initial engagement velocity to determine broader distribution. Focus on:
- Posting when your audience is most active
- Using Instagram Stories to drive immediate engagement
- Responding to comments quickly to boost engagement
- Encouraging saves and shares in your captions
The Engagement Pyramid
Create content that encourages different types of engagement:
- Likes: Visually appealing, instantly recognizable content
- Comments: Questions, controversial opinions, relatable content
- Shares: Valuable tips, inspirational quotes, funny memes
- Saves: Educational content, tutorials, reference materials

Hashtag Strategy That Actually Works
Instagram's hashtag algorithm has become more sophisticated, moving beyond simple keyword matching to understand context and relevance.
The 30-Hashtag Rule Is Dead
Research shows that using 8-15 strategic hashtags performs better than maxing out at 30. Focus on:
- Niche-specific hashtags: 100K-1M posts
- Community hashtags: 10K-100K posts
- Branded hashtags: Your unique campaign tags
- Location tags: For local engagement

Stories Algorithm: The Underrated Growth Engine
Instagram Stories have their own algorithm system that can significantly boost your overall account performance.
Stories Ranking Factors
- Viewing history: Accounts whose stories users regularly view
- Engagement frequency: How often users interact with your content
- Relationship closeness: DMs, comments, and mentions
- Story completion rate: How many people watch your entire story
Stories Content Strategy
- Behind-the-scenes content: Show your authentic self
- Interactive elements: Polls, questions, quizzes
- User-generated content: Repost customer content
- Story highlights: Organize evergreen content

Common Algorithm Mistakes to Avoid
- Buying fake followers: Instagram detects and penalizes inauthentic engagement
- Using banned hashtags: Can shadowban your content
- Posting too frequently: Can overwhelm your audience
- Ignoring engagement: Not responding to comments hurts reach
- Inconsistent posting: Irregular posting schedule confuses the algorithm
Measuring Algorithm Success
Track these key metrics to understand your algorithm performance:
Essential Instagram Metrics
- Reach: How many unique accounts see your content
- Impressions: Total number of times your content is displayed
- Engagement rate: Percentage of followers who interact with your content
- Saves: Strong indicator of valuable content
- Shares: Shows content resonates with your audience
- Comments quality: Meaningful engagement vs. generic responses
